IP查询
查询
你查询的IP:[116.215.31.121] 地理位置:中国–北京–北京科技网
最新查询
121.60.190.28
210.26.143.192
124.254.110.74
114.64.236.103
122.156.209.95
123.184.110.167
219.72.243.247
202.70.244.118
202.120.159.98
116.215.31.121
58.144.211.149
203.171.224.186
117.121.128.52
221.176.91.178
118.228.252.68
198.17.7.254
124.240.128.237
222.160.74.237
203.86.109.193
122.156.66.88
220.160.221.66
123.128.103.42
124.42.62.172
117.76.49.140
118.144.59.244
202.91.224.250
114.64.133.134
121.87.16.171
202.122.32.44
119.80.133.21
203.86.64.91